e. Error Type 2817 Aux Data 57393 is an in-line error that has no specific test associated with 
it. CO released the trunk at least four minutes after the PBX dropped the call. This error 
code is log only and causes no other testing to occur. No alarm is generated. Check for 
other errors.
f. Error Type 3073 Aux Data 57376 is an in-line error that has no specific test associated with 
it. No loop current on incoming call. The incoming destination has already answered and no 
loop current has been detected. If this is a hard fault, the Dial Tone test (#0) and every 
outgoing call should also fail. Check for other errors.
g. Error Type 3585 Aux Data 57424 is an in-line error that has no specific test associated with 
it. No loop current on outgoing call. This error occurs on an attempt to seize a loop or 
ground-start trunk for an outgoing call. An error occurs if loop current is not detected or the 
caller hangs up before it is detected. Busyout the affected port, and run a Long test. If the 
Dial Tone test (#0) passes, ignore this error. Release the port.
System Technician-Demanded Tests:
Descriptions and Error Codes
Investigate tests in the order they are presented. By clearing error codes associated with NPE 
Crosstalk test, you may also clear errors generated from other tests in the sequence.
